The Anatomy of a Pellet Stove
A pellet stove mainly consists of the following components:
- Hopper: Stores the pellets and feeds them into the burn pot.
- Burn Pot: Where the pellets are ignited and burned to produce heat.
- Heat Exchanger: Eliminates smoke fumes while allowing hot air to circulate in the room.
- Exhaust Blower and Combustion Blower: Help to expel smoke and draw in air necessary for combustion.
- Vacuum Switch: A safety device that ensures proper airflow through the stove; crucial for proper operation.
Understanding these components helps clarify how the vacuum switch plays a pivotal role in your stove’s performance.
The Role of the Vacuum Switch
The vacuum switch is a safety feature designed to monitor the pressure within the combustion system. Its primary functions include:
- Ensuring that the correct amount of airflow is present for efficient burning.
- Preventing the stove from operating if there is a malfunction that could lead to dangerous conditions, such as backdrafts or insufficient airflow.
When the vacuum switch operates correctly, it significantly contributes to the safety and efficiency of your pellet stove. However, what happens when it malfunctions or becomes blocked?

Potential Risks of Bypassing the Vacuum Switch
While bypassing the vacuum switch can provide temporary relief, it’s essential to be aware of the risks involved:
1. Safety Hazards
Bypassing the vacuum switch removes a critical safety feature from your stove, increasing the risk of dangerous conditions such as backdrafts or excessive smoke buildup.
2. Inefficiency in Heating
Without the vacuum switch, your stove may not operate efficiently, leading to higher pellet consumption and higher heating costs.
3. Void Warranty
Most manufacturers will void a warranty if any safety components, such as the vacuum switch, have been tampered with. This loss can lead to costly repairs if something goes wrong.

What is a vacuum switch in a pellet stove?
The vacuum switch in a pellet stove is a critical safety component that monitors the venting system’s performance. It detects changes in pressure that indicate whether the exhaust gases are being properly expelled from the stove. If the pressure is not within the correct range, the vacuum switch will prevent the stove from operating to avoid dangerous situations like backdrafts or carbon monoxide buildup.
This switch ensures that the combustion process is safe and efficient. If the vacuum switch is malfunctioning or bypassed improperly, it can lead to serious safety hazards. Therefore, understanding its function is vital for any pellet stove owner looking to maintain or troubleshoot their heating system.

What are the risks involved in bypassing the vacuum switch?
Bypassing the vacuum switch comes with significant risks that can endanger both your health and property. Without the vacuum switch functioning, there’s no mechanism to detect if the exhaust gases are properly vented, increasing the likelihood of harmful emissions, including deadly carbon monoxide buildup. Additionally, the lack of pressure monitoring can lead to dangerous situations like chimney fires or the stove overheating.
Moreover, many pellet stove manufacturers may void the warranty if they discover modifications such as a bypassed vacuum switch. This could lead to financial loss if repairs are needed later on. Therefore, it’s crucial to weigh the risks and consult a professional technician before deciding to bypass this safety feature.
What signs indicate a faulty vacuum switch?
Several signs can indicate a faulty vacuum switch in your pellet stove. One of the most common symptoms is the stove frequently shutting down or failing to ignite. This might be accompanied by error codes on the stove’s control panel, indicating an issue with the vacuum switch or pressure system. If you notice your stove not operating consistently or shutting off unexpectedly, it’s essential to investigate the vacuum switch.
Another sign of a malfunctioning vacuum switch can come from strange noises, such as clicking or hissing from the combustion area. You may also experience smoke or residue buildup around the stove, suggesting an issue with venting. If you observe any of these symptoms, it’s advisable to have the vacuum switch tested and, if necessary, replaced to ensure safe and effective operation of your pellet stove.
